The creature-catcher RPG world is expanding once again in 2026, with Aniimo set for release. This colorful title promises to blend ARPG elements, exploration, and creature-catching mechanics, all wrapped up in a whimsical, stylized aesthetic.
Below, we’ve detailed everything currently known about the Aniimo release, including the key features, the gameplay style, and when players might be able to hop into the world of Idyll for the first time.
The Escapist recaps
- Aniimo is an upcoming creature-catching ARPG, developed by Pawprint Studio and published by Kingsglory Games. It’s a title that’s worth watching if you’re a fan of cozy games and creature-catchers.
- A handful of the game’s critters have been revealed so far on the official website, including Nimbi, a floating, cloud-like sheep, and Emberpup, a fiery, fox-like dog. These creatures are called Aniimos.
- There isn’t an official Aniimo release date yet, but the release window has been confirmed – it’ll be out in 2026, available on PC, Xbox Series X/S, and mobile, joining an already hectic year for releases.
- Based on the Aniimo trailer seen at Tokyo Game Show, the game looks charming, with a wide variety of creatures to meet and biomes to explore.
When could Aniimo be released?
A full Aniimo release date has not been revealed yet at the time of writing. The release window has been confirmed, though – Aniimo will be available in 2026. We’ll update this article once further details have been revealed.
A second iteration of the Aniimo beta test creator program was announced on December 11, 2025, as confirmed on the game’s official site.
How much will Aniimo cost to play?
Aniimo has been advertised as a free-to-play game, with no mention of base costs or subscription fees in any of the official marketing. As such, there are no Aniimo pre-orders currently available.
There’s been no information about how the game will be monetized yet – we’re speculating that there may be a cosmetics store of some description, as it would make sense based on the game’s genre and style, but this has not been confirmed.
Confirmed Aniimo platforms
As per the game’s official site and Xbox store listing, Aniimo will be available to play on PC, Xbox Series X/S, and mobile. There has been no mention of the game being available on PS4 or PS5 at the time of writing.
Aniimo trailer & gameplay analysis
An initial Aniimo trailer was shown off at Tokyo Game Show, revealing a slew of new Aniimos and giving players a further look at what the game world, Idyll, will look like.
All of the footage in the trailer was captured in-game, which highlights the visual quality that fans should be able to expect when the game launches in full. The art style is vibrant, but more importantly, the movement looks sharp and clean.
Another Aniimo trailer was revealed at the 2025 Xbox Games Showcase event, providing a further look at the in-game world and highlighting the game’s interface style, too. Highlights include a variety of critters, a research function, and a deeply interactive world.
What languages will Aniimo support?
The Aniimo website notes that English, Chinese, and Japanese will all be supported languages at launch, with an FAQ summary noting that the team is considering further languages based on player feedback.
